Server: "Hey he broke a block with 0 durability pick, calculated that Unbreaking will save the tool, keep it at durability 0" So the next time the user clicks on the client with that hotbar hand, or tries to move something into that slot, the server resyncs the … MC-9568 - Mobs suffocate / go through blocks when growing up near a solid block; MC-89880 - Spawner with weight 0 crashes game; MC-91522 - Shulker rendering position desync and generates ghost shulker when destroying shulker-ridden boat or minecart So if a player stands directly next to a mob, the player will not get any actual clientside motion anymore, and therefore his position won´t change, but the player will still get serverside motion. This translates to 4 blocks in any direction per axis; once any axis exceeds 4 blocks in any direction, the server is forced to send an absolute position packet (PacketPlayOutEntityTeleport). A common example of the ghost mode is boats getting desynchronized. [This page should at some point in time be merged with Server/Client Communication ]. With Web Displays Mod, a Web Screen Block is provided as a great tool for players to search the Internet during using Minecraft.The best convenience of this mod is the ability to create a big screen and allows players to perform any searches on the Internet that they usually do in their life. Internal servers added on Minecraft 1.3. Example use case A mod that wrench that picks up a machine with it's contents, but if you break normally it'll drop it's inventory. ... MC-205212 - Desync when putting a … However the player will have enough time (with time being a 0 tick / update order -notion) to activate pressure plates or tripwire, get damaged by cactus or lava, or pick up items in the position he was temporarily moved in by the serverside motion. Fix a desync between client and server on denying breaking a block. The downside is that the rail breaks. Since most methods to gain ghost motion give the player a very high amount of ghost motion, the player can also get very high amounts of actual clientside motion, if he takes damage while having a lot of ghost motion. Actually after testing a bit of stuff I seem to have my removedByPlayer method properly denying even in creative just by adding world.notifyBlockUpdate(pos, state, state, 8); because I return false. The axolotl was added in this Snapshot, one of the many new mobs coming in the Minecraft 1.17 update. Search titles only; Posted by Member: Separate names with a comma. For example, the client is able to freely roam the world, while the server thinks the player is staying stationary in one place. The Creative+ inventory, unlike the normal Creative inventory, is entirely server-sided, including server-side pickblock. 1. At that point, the boat may glitch through the slab. This line of code also sends a packet every 20 seconds (400 ticks) regardless of any other conditions ( tick is incremented every tick and reset when it reaches 400). You can have a normal piston facing up, and a sticky piston facing the other way, and the normal piston arm will act like a sticky piston, pulling the block for the client only. If the player waits for a few seconds, he will be able to gain a high amount of ghost motion, since he continually gets falling motion. to your account. View DeSync's Minecraft skins at The Skindex. Fix desync between client and server on if a block is actually there …. The final snapshot of the year enters Minecraft Java, ... Mining a block is not considered a vibration because a physical event hasn’t happened in the world yet (you can stop mining and the block will revert). His design uses a zero-off-tick-pulse which creates a piston in a special state, which is then pushed by a piston. If a ghost block is a light emitting block, it will emit light clientside, but not serverside. Anti Desync Prevents desynchronization of blocks between the client and the server. A Minecraft Java Snapshot. dupe like above) if block placement is canceled and the placed block overrides onReplaced. The serverside motion also moves the player every tick, however within the same game tick after being moved by serverside motion, the position of the player is reset to the position he was in before he was moved by the serverside motion. Diet Hoppers Mod 1.12.2/1.11.2/1.10.2 will change the way Minecraft determines the collision boxes of the hopper.It’s now available for all to visit any active blocks behind! For example, if a boat is placed on a top slab, it will sometimes glitch slightly into the block. The client side boat can move, but it will move the invisible boat at the same time. This means that slime block elevator repeater stations are possible to create, but require complex ghost block generator setups to work. The server regards the player as flying in the middle of the air, while the client regards it as standing on a solid block. Ghost motion refers to any kind of motion, that exists serverside, but not clientside. This suggestion has been applied or marked resolved. MC-9568 - Mobs suffocate / go through blocks when growing up near a solid block; MC-89880 - Spawner with weight 0 crashes game; MC-91522 - Shulker rendering position desync and generates ghost shulker when destroying shulker-ridden boat or minecart These blocks have many interesting properties, and they are luckily also possible to fully automate using many different designs. This PR changes it so that we return the result of removeBlock so that we are … Author admin Posted on October 22, 2020 October 22, 2020 Tags: Minecraft Mods 1.10.2 Minecraft Mods 1.11.2 Minecraft Mods 1.12.2 Diet Hoppers Mod 1.12.2/1.11.2/1.10.2 has already changed the method that Minecraft chooses … DeSync. If the player is standing on a ghost slime block, the slime block reverses the players velocity, sending the player up into the air, while the downwards momemtum is still retained. This PR changes it so that we return the result of removeBlock so that we are only actually returning true if we removed the block, and instead return false. Newer Than: Search this thread only; Search this forum only. If the velocity is changed, a new S12PacketEntityVelocity packet is sent to the client. Shulker rendering position desync and generates ghost shulker when destroying shulker-ridden boat or minecart. MINECRAFT SNAPSHOT 21W05A. If the invisible boat is moved using water streams pushing into a wall, the client side boat will move independently, and this is the basic principle behind flying, controllable boats.[2]. privacy statement. Anti Fire AntiFire, Only works on 1.8 servers. A glitch exists, where this downwards velocity may be utilised. 2: Not recognizing 1.8+ blocks due to the SRC being compiled against Minecraft 1.7, so if you run over these blocks like carpet or some others it thinks your a CHEATER! The F3 screen also shows the brightness the client thinks a block has. Only one suggestion per line can be applied in a batch. Suggestions cannot be applied on multi-line comments. Tue, 01/05/2021 - 22:51 The gas mask has a Number NBT Tag worth 5m in ticks (to give 5 min of radiation protection), and I have also a Overlay that shows how many minutes are left. Overlay DeSync from NBT Tag when entering a new dimensions. The most popular ghost block generator was first shown by Myren Eario on YouTube. Add this suggestion to a batch that can be applied as a single commit. This is a ghost block generator design shown by Myren Eario. I've seen this happen a couple times where restarting my client did not fix it, and restarting the server did not fix it. Architectury v1.7.117 for 1.16.4/5 Updated at 2021-02-18 18:22. Added drip leaves! that can cause problems too sometimes. This pull request has been automatically marked as stale because it has not had recent activity, and will be closed if no further activity occurs. In today’s snapshot, we’re adding a few new blocks that you, later on, will see in the lush caves! Fixed bugs in 21w03a. The first proper slime block elevator to use ghost blocks instead of boats to acquire velocity. When a block is different for the server, than for the client, then it´s called a disguised block. Throwing items while the client is desynchronized with the server means that the items will be thrown where the server thinks the player is, and not where the client thinks it is.